Why Choose a Local New Plymouth Roofer?
New Plymouth's climate presents particular demands on roofing materials and construction. Coastal properties, for instance, are subjected to salt-laden air and stronger winds, requiring materials and installation techniques that withstand these conditions. Inland homes might experience different environmental pressures. A roofer based in New Plymouth or the surrounding Taranaki region will have direct experience with these localised factors, understanding which materials perform best and the common issues that homeowners face here.
Local roofers are also familiar with New Plymouth's building codes and compliance requirements. This ensures that any work undertaken on your roof meets New Zealand standards, providing peace of mind and safeguarding your property's long-term integrity. Their proximity means faster response times for urgent repairs and a better understanding of the typical housing stock found across New Plymouth, from classic bungalows to modern builds.
Common Roofing Work in New Plymouth
Homeowners in New Plymouth frequently require a range of roofing services. This includes everything from minor repairs to complete roof replacements. Leaks are a common concern, often stemming from damaged tiles, deteriorated flashing around chimneys or skylights, or worn-out seals. Regular maintenance, such as gutter cleaning and moss removal, is also vital to prevent water damage and prolong the life of your roof, especially given Taranaki's rainfall.
Re-roofing projects are often undertaken on older New Plymouth homes where original roofing materials have reached the end of their lifespan or are no longer meeting modern performance expectations. This can involve replacing corrugated iron, concrete tiles, or asphalt shingles with new, durable materials designed for the local environment. Additionally, many residents look for skilled tradespeople to undertake roof inspections, which can proactively identify potential issues before they become significant problems, especially after periods of high wind or heavy rain.
Specific Roofing Challenges for New Plymouth Homes
New Plymouth's coastal location and exposure to strong southerly and westerly winds can put significant stress on roofs. This often leads to lifted or dislodged tiles, damaged flashing, and accelerated wear on roofing membranes. Regular exposure to moisture also encourages moss and lichen growth, which, if left unchecked, can trap water, degrade roofing materials, and lead to leaks. Homes built prior to the 1980s, common in many New Plymouth suburbs, may have older roofing materials that are more susceptible to these environmental factors.
Another specific challenge can be the condition of spouting and downpipes. Blockages or damage can cause water to overflow, leading to fascia and soffit rot, and potentially foundation issues. Effective rainwater diversion is crucial in our climate. Addressing these specific challenges with a skilled local roofer ensures your home remains watertight and protected, extending the life of your entire roofing system regardless of the weather New Plymouth throws at it.

What types of roofing materials are best suited for the New Plymouth climate?
Common materials that perform well in New Plymouth's climate include corrugated iron, long-run steel, and concrete tiles, known for their durability and resistance to high winds and rain. A local roofer can advise on the best material options considering your specific property and environmental exposure.

Do New Plymouth roofers address issues like moss and lichen growth?
Yes, many New Plymouth roofers offer services to remove moss and lichen, as well as provide treatments to inhibit future growth. This is an important maintenance step to preserve your roof's integrity and appearance in our damp climate.
